6.9 I
2C Timing Parameters
VDD1,2 = 3 V to 4.5 V, VDDIO = 1.8 V To VDD1,2; see Figure 1.
MIN
MAX
UNIT
1
Hold time (repeated) START condition
0.6
µs
2
Clock low time
1.3
µs
3
Clock high time
600
ns
4
Setup time for a repeated START condition
600
ns
5
Data hold time (output direction, delay generated by LP5520)
300
900
ns
5
Data hold time (input direction, delay generated by Master)
0
900
ns
6
Data setup time
100
ns
7
Rise time of SDA and SCL
20 + 0.1Cb
300
ns
8
Fall time of SDA and SCL
15 + 0.1Cb
300
ns
9
Setup time for STOP condition
600
ns
10
Bus free time between a STOP and a START condition
1.3
µs
Cb
Capacitive load for each bus line
10
200
pF
6.10 SPI Timing Requirements
See Figure 2.
MIN
MAX
UNIT
1
Cycle time
70
ns
2
Enable lead time
35
ns
3
Enable lag time
35
ns
4
Clock low time
35
ns
5
Clock high time
35
ns
6
Data setup time
0
ns
7
Data hold time
25
ns
8
Data access time
30
ns
9
Disable time
20
ns
10
Data valid
40
ns
11
Data hold time
0
ns
